1. What is the purpose of screen exit..

2.If we need to add a button in standard screen means which exit we want to go for...

3.If there is no screen exit for a particular screen means what we wan to do ?

Screen exits add fields to screens in R/3 applications.

SAP creates screen exits by placing special subscreen areas on a standard screen

and calling a customer subscreen from the standard screenu2019s flow logic.

in flow logic we can have buttons or any image or any text field.by this way we can change standard screen as per our requirement

We use screen exit to add new elements to the standard screens.SAP provides sub screen in the standard screen.U can design own screen and call those screen in standard sub screens .

if you dont have any screen exit then u have to contact SAP for access key.
